FORMER Supreme Court president Meir Shamgar, 71, and Father Marcel Dubois, 76, were yesterday named winners of the 1996 Israel Prize for lifetime achievement for their contribution to state and society.
Shamgar was a Supreme Court justice for more than 20 years and served as the court's president for 12.
Shamgar, the judges said, had contributed definitively to the rule of law and human rights in Israel.

The deliverance by Shamgar is related in a single line.
He is said to have slain a large number of Philistines, which would put his activity in the western lowlands of Judah.
Since Israel is said to have gone astray after Ehud died (Judges 4:1) we may conclude that Shamgar's deliverance occurred after Ehud's judgeship began (3:31) and that he died before Ehud.
